Robust and real-time motion capture of rigid bodies based on stereoscopic vision

Description
This paper presents a stereoscopic vision system developed to measure the motion of rigid bodies in real-time along its six degrees of freedom (6DOF). The idea was to use it in the measurement of the motions of a full-scale oil tanker moored at the oil terminal of the Port of Leixões, Portugal, in the scope of an R&D project. Prior to its installation on site the system was tested and validated in laboratory. For that, use was made of ongoing physical model tests of the behaviour of a moored oil tanker (scale 1/100). To analyse its accuracy the results obtained with the developed system were compared with a commercial motion capture system built for "in house" applications.
